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
Социальная инженерия и социальные хакеры. Авторы: Кузнецов М.В., Симдянов И.В. PHP 5/6. В подлиннике. Авторы: Кузнецов М.В., Симдянов И.В. Объектно-ориентированное программирование на PHP.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Литература PHP
 
 автор: Торехан   (13.03.2012 в 17:38)   письмо автору
 
 

Доброго времени суток, я начинающий программист и поставил себе цель именно программировать веб-приложения, начинал изучать программирование с Паскаля и Delphi, используемая литература была М.Фленова, которая емко и полностью описывала все процессы на доступном языке не удаляясь от основной темы, за что я очень благодарен автору. Изучив данные темы полностью, решил, что созрел для программирования веб-приложений.
В данный момент изучаю по книге "PHP и MSQL. Библия программиста 2-е издание." Теперь понимаю методику авторов запада, они полностью рассписывают все возможности программы PHP теоритический, но отсутствие практических решений или тем более задач для решения по темам полностью убивают процесс изучения. И понял, что кроме теории без практики ничего в голове не закрепляется.
Теперь вопрос: посоветуйте русскоязычных авторов именно, которые написали по программирование в сфере php приложении. Предпочтение хочу отдать авторам именно с богатыми примерами и задачами по тематике. Не хочется терять драгоценное время на изучение книг авторов, которые не профессионально без примеров и теории пишут по данной теме книги. Спасибо за внимание.

  Ответить  
 
 автор: cheops   (13.03.2012 в 17:45)   письмо автору
 
   для: Торехан   (13.03.2012 в 17:38)
 

Возможно вас заинтересуют наши книги, из практики
"PHP. Практика создания Web-сайтов" (большие приложения, цель построить большой сайт)
"PHP на примерах" (короткие мини-приложения)

  Ответить  
 
 автор: Торехан   (13.03.2012 в 19:02)   письмо автору
 
   для: cheops   (13.03.2012 в 17:45)
 

Я ужасно извиняюсь за то, что скачал Вашу книгу бесплатно с других файлов, но прочитав немного понял, что это именно то, что я искал, спасибо Вам большое и наверное я остановлюсь на Вашей книге.

  Ответить  
 
 автор: Valick   (13.03.2012 в 18:42)   письмо автору
 
   для: Торехан   (13.03.2012 в 17:38)
 

И понял, что кроме теории без практики ничего в голове не закрепляется
этот форум самая лучшая практика, просто отвечайте на вопросы которые задают другие люди, раз уж теорию вы уже знаете :)
книга у вас хорошая, но одной книги мало
мой вам совет, начните с самоучителя от авторов этого форума

  Ответить  
 
 автор: Торехан   (13.03.2012 в 18:44)   письмо автору
 
   для: Valick   (13.03.2012 в 18:42)
 

Я просто хочу начать свой проект и после php мне надо постепенно начать изучать Java скрипты, но конечно постепенно набравшись опыта буду естественно и тут отвечать на вопросы

  Ответить  
 
 автор: Valick   (13.03.2012 в 18:45)   письмо автору
 
   для: Торехан   (13.03.2012 в 18:44)
 

Я просто хочу начать свой проект
для этого одного желания мало
и кстати о чем проект?

  Ответить  
 
 автор: Торехан   (13.03.2012 в 18:51)   письмо автору
 
   для: Valick   (13.03.2012 в 18:45)
 

Очень объемный и коммерческий проект, хочется самому написать, обращался к опытным программистам, но потом решил, если смогу создать данный проект собственными силами, значит успех гарантирован, конечно можно и есть средства для нанимания программистов и привлечения инвесторов, но это будет лишним доказательством самому себе. И навыки программирования никому еще не мешали.
Насчет одного желания мало, по этой причине я изучал полностью основы Паскаля и Дельфи и не жалею, просто за языком Пыха второй день сижу и понял, что дело в учебнике и не начал с того.

  Ответить  
 
 автор: Valick   (13.03.2012 в 19:09)   письмо автору
 
   для: Торехан   (13.03.2012 в 18:51)
 

Очень объемный и коммерческий проект
т.е вы собираетесь установить мировой рекорд 3км вольным стилем даже не умея плавать? :)
__
помню встретил знакомого на улице, ну и говорю, что уже года три пытаюсь научиться грамотно делать сайты, а он мне: о сайты... че их там делать скачал скриптов прикрутил один к другому и готово...

  Ответить  
 
 автор: Торехан   (14.03.2012 в 10:33)   письмо автору
 
   для: Valick   (13.03.2012 в 19:09)
 

Желание и труд все перетрут :) я же не говорю, что за месяц сделаю данный проект, пусть на это уйдет несколько лет на изучение и т.п., а потом как наберусь опыта постепенно буду доделывать его, но остальное это мои проблемы. Благодарю за внимание!
А работа с готовыми скриптами и шаблонами, это не уровень, если хотел бы, пошел по пути наименьшего сопротивления. Я смотрю мы немного отклонились от темы господа!
Моцарт потому и стал Моцартом, что работал го­раздо больше, чем Сальери. Эта работа доставляла Мо­царту удовольствие.

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 18:06)   письмо автору
 
   для: Торехан   (14.03.2012 в 10:33)
 

Не поверишь... Такая же ситуация... Придумал проект) интересный, такого еще нет в интернете. Взялся PHP(раньше только html и css) .. постепенно начал понимать, что один я такое не потяну(((... Пересмотрел приоритеты: для дизайна найду специального человека => (перестал заниматься html and css)... сам перешёл на изучение технологий для серверной части (apache unix php mysql), именно сейчас потею над mysql. Вообщем суть такая: спроектировать и реализовать эту систему в как можно меньшее кол-во "лиц", но сделать это качественно, т.е. Грамотно спроектировать базу, грамотно написать код, чтоб когда будут финансы, эту систему можно было быстро и качественно расширять, дополнять... Вот так вообщем...
ps Занимаюсь "всем этим делом" около 2 месяцев, что очень очень мало...
ps чем то мы с тобой похожи)))

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 18:34)   письмо автору
 
   для: Торехан   (14.03.2012 в 10:33)
 

и еще ... поверь ... книжек(толковых) по php очень и очень мало... уже перечитал(ну что то пролистал)... около 15... единственное что можно читать и потом не пожалеть время... это книги php для профессионалов(такая серия ... там обложка на 2 части разделена, одна черно - белая.. где лица авторов напечатаны, а вторая - бардовая где название книги)... И очень... очень.. очень не советую другие книги...

  Ответить  
 
 автор: cheops   (14.03.2012 в 18:46)   письмо автору
 
   для: Роккер Руслан   (14.03.2012 в 18:34)
 

Кошмарные книги и по переводу и по стилю, сильно на любителя. Нет стержня, пишет масса авторов, уровень глав, их стиль здорово разнятся. Переводят их не важнецкий (в том числе и потому что стиль скачет). Не было еще ни одной книги из этой серии, чтобы я не пожалел, что её приобрел. Если помогают, конечно, нужно читать, но вот от профессионального подхода это очень далеко лежит. Я даже не про PHP говорю, а именно про серию, это фактически сборники статей на тему, я лично обычно от книги большего жду. Вот Orelly - это да, книги для профессионалов, а указанная серия, гораздо ниже по уровню. Поэтому эпитет "очень... очень.. очень" используйте аккуратнее, у меня например в библиотеке бумажных книг по программированию порядка 400 и я бы не спешил бы с такими выводами относительно этой серии.

PS Книг по PHP (особенно хороших) сейчас будет все меньше, интерес к нему немного падает.

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 19:12)   письмо автору
 
   для: cheops   (14.03.2012 в 18:46)
 

хорошо... пример книги издательства oreilly (по php), я ознакомлюсь...(просто отзывы на ozon) не хорошие у этих книжек... читал 2 их книги(правда не по пып)... чувство от прочтения нехорошее...
А в той серии которую я описал.. есть конкретные(реальные) примеры... по крайней мере только после их прочтения я начал понимать как применять ООП...

  Ответить  
 
 автор: cheops   (14.03.2012 в 19:22)   письмо автору
 
   для: Роккер Руслан   (14.03.2012 в 19:12)
 

ООП вообще не следует учить по книгам, ориентирующихся на PHP, либо выбирая другой язык, либо изучая его вообще в отрыве от языка (но это сложно). Просто в PHP не ООП, а огрызок, более того, польза от ООП не так очевидна и смазана тем фактом, что ООП не было с самого начала, а проблемы были, поэтому их решили другими инструментами и средствами и теперь ООП как пятое колесо - вроде и едет, но местами не очень понятно, что оно тут делает... Вообще у PHP с архитектурой беда всегда была, слишком много народу его делало, когда нет лидера с идеями в голове получается много ошибок и дублирований... Вообще на одном PHP лучше не останавливаться, обязательно пусть не сразу, но нужно изучить еще какой-то язык - иначе вам будет казаться, что программирование оно вот такое (а PHP не лучший образчик языков программирования, хотя очень удачно вписался в нишу Web-программирования за счет ряда довольно любопытных решений, ну и за счет того, что его очень быстро создали, так как не было лимитирующей стадии в виде одного архитектора языка).

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 19:33)   письмо автору
 
   для: cheops   (14.03.2012 в 19:22)
 

ну сначала добьюсь того, что запланировал...

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 19:18)   письмо автору
 
   для: cheops   (14.03.2012 в 18:46)
 

PS Книг по PHP (особенно хороших) сейчас будет все меньше, интерес к нему немного падает
к нему??? как так)))? Хорошо) Но откуда вы это взяли?

  Ответить  
 
 автор: cheops   (14.03.2012 в 19:34)   письмо автору
 
   для: Роккер Руслан   (14.03.2012 в 19:18)
 

Я допускаю, что вы не смотрели мой профиль, после просмотра таких вопросов не должно возникать, но я на всякий случай расшифрую.

Потому что я сам автор многих книг по PHP и знаю десятки языков, потому что за популярностью языков я слежу больше 15 лет. Потому что у меня есть статистика по посещаемости этого форума и я помню посещаемость других форумов несколько лет назад (и проводил аудит несколько лет назад). Статистика по продажам моих и не только моих книг (книги выпускают не потому что их вам интересно читать, на них зарабатывают деньги). Потому, что отрасль Web-разработки (и не только) знаю изнутри, что и куда тут движется, зачем и почему, какие и куда деньги собираются входить и какие классы инструментов будут использоваться. Потому что существуют индексы интересов к языкам, которыми люди тоже занимаются десятки лет (и мой анализ ими подтверждаются). Потому что когда одна корпорация покупает другую, для меня очевидно, что нужно делать, чтобы быть готовым к изменениям, которые будут через 5 лет. В конце концов ко мне стекается инсайдерская информация из очень многих мест от других экспертов. Я привык готовиться к изменениям заранее. Поэтому когда я своим читателям и не только своим говорю, что знать одного языка мало, обязательно изучайте другие - лучше это принимать к сведению. Тем более это бесплатная информация, а не платный ответ через наш консультационный центр.

  Ответить  
 
 автор: Sfinks   (14.03.2012 в 19:47)   письмо автору
 
   для: cheops   (14.03.2012 в 19:34)
 

> Поэтому когда я ... говорю, что знать одного языка мало, обязательно изучайте другие - лучше это принимать к сведению
С удовольствием бы... Но слепо кидаться изучать пару десятков языков... ))) Что то более конкретное можете сказать? Или это уже "платный ответ через наш консультационный центр"? )

  Ответить  
 
 автор: cheops   (14.03.2012 в 19:53)   письмо автору
 
   для: Sfinks   (14.03.2012 в 19:47)
 

>Но слепо кидаться изучать пару десятков языков... )))
Почему слепо, тенденции они вот прямо на поверхности, держи только уши и глаза открытыми.

>Или это уже "платный ответ через наш консультационный центр"? )
А то :))), а если серьезно, то много зависит от того, что человеку нужно. Один директором хочет стать, другой профессионалом, за которым бегают директора, кто-то хочет игры программировать, кто-то железки. Дорожных карт могут быть десятки, когда в тот же консультационный центр обращаются, там сообщают возраст, трудности, желания и мечты, да мы с учетом всей мировой тенденции можем посоветовать сначала это, потому это, затем туда, обязательно освоить эту технологию и эту. Это всегда зависит от конкретного человека и его желаний. Если уж хотите обсудить аналитику, то давайте не в этой теме, а заведем новую.

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 20:04)   письмо автору
 
   для: cheops   (14.03.2012 в 19:34)
 

Классно... Но большинство сервисов, сайтов, CMS написано на php постоянно стартуют проекты на php... На фрилансерских сайтах 90% работ связанно с php... на 10% все остальные серверные технологии... ОПП плох? Всунут непонятно зачем? А чем он собственно плох? Инкапсуляция "не очень гуд" реализована?(если этим правильно пользоваться, то будет всё в порядке)... Сейчас тоже стараюсь следить за новостями в мире IT... и ни одна новость не намекает на уход php///

  Ответить  
 
 автор: cheops   (14.03.2012 в 20:14)   письмо автору
 
   для: Роккер Руслан   (14.03.2012 в 20:04)
 

Вы миллион вопросов задается в одном сообщении :). Лучше задавать каждый вопрос в отдельной теме.
1. Я не утверждал, что PHP моментально сдаст позиции, я говорил, что хороших книг будет сейчас меньше и меньше. Не нужно делать выводы в обратную сторону, тем более с ошибками.
2. Фриланс - это еще не показатель, это свободный рынок малого предпринимательства, причем вы я так понимаю говорите об России? Где малое предпринимательство и где Россия... это ни о чем пока не говорит. Тем более долгий тренд по малому предпринимательству смотреть бесполезно, в этом случае тренд всегда короткий.
3. ООП замечателен. Но есть языки где ООП был сначала, а есть языки, где ООП появился спустя некоторое время, когда уже устоялась практика программирования и появились инструменты решения. Про ООП в PHP я писал тут миллионы постов - лучше к ним обратиться, описывал и сильные стороны и слабые. Слабых в PHP очень много, в других языках ООП сильнее. Дело не в инкапсуляции, банально даже перегрузки операторов нет, я уж не говорю о возможности ввода собственных операторов. Почитайте Буча того же, что такое ООП и зачем он применяется - в PHP мало ООП, более того, очень мало он используется по назначению, так как очень мало проектов, где его выгодно применять (PHP и сам по себе довольно не выгоден на крупных проектах, где польза от ООП разворачивается в полную силу).

>и ни одна новость не намекает на уход php///
В новостях о таком сообщают, когда технология уже несколько лет мертва. Не бегите вперед паровоза, PHP будет использоваться еще долгие годы, я говорил о книгах. Скорее всего будет еще минимум один всплеск с выходом PHP 6, вопрос только когда его выпустят.

PS И вообще с вопросами не по литературе давайте в отдельную тему.

  Ответить  
 
 автор: Роккер Руслан   (14.03.2012 в 20:20)   письмо автору
 
   для: cheops   (14.03.2012 в 19:34)
 

Еще на счет ваших книжек... Есть у меня 2 штуки... Да конечно писать книги это не из легких... Сам не пробовал) ... Но думаю что сложно... но что хотел сказать... могу привести примеры из вашей книги где код очень спорный... даже не так... нелепый... не практичный...

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ования